The latest officially reported population of Nauru was 11,947 in 2024 vs 18,501,984 people in Senegal in 2024. In 2025,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Nauru's population is 12,088 people compared to 19,281,054 in Senegal.
Population statistics:
- Senegal's population is 1,595 times bigger than Nauru's.
- Nauru is ranked the 195th most populous country in the world, while Senegal is the 68th.
- The countries together account for 0.23% of the world: 0.0001% for Nauru vs 0.23% for Senegal.
- For the last 10 years, Nauru has had an average growth rate of +1.17% per year vs +2.76% in Senegal.
- Since 2005, the population of Nauru has increased from 10K people to 12.1K (20.3% growth), while Senegal has grown from 11.2M to 19.3M (71.6% growth).
- Nauru is projected to reach its peak in 2100 at 20.6K people compared to the peak of 47M people in 2100 for Senegal.

From 2005 to 2015, the population of Nauru increased by 905 people (a 9.01% growth), while Senegal gained 3,357,859 people (a 29.9% growth).
For the next 10 years, from 2015 to 2025, Nauru gained 1,134 (a 10.4% growth), while Senegal's population increased by 4,687,723 (a 32.1% growth).
Nauru was ranked 195th most populous country in 2005 and is still 195th in 2025. Senegal was ranked 73rd in 2005 and ranked 68th now.
The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that with changing growth rate trends in 25 years (in 2050) Nauru's population will grow by 30.3% to 15,751 people with a rank change from 195th to 194th. The population of Senegal will increase by 57.5% to 30,364,944 people and rank change from 68th to 63rd.
